[QUOTE="robonono, post: 55632"] I will have been retired for 12 years on Saturday. But that does not change my opinion. I doubt seriously that UPS's compensation proposal "...is minimal at best and a pay cut for a substantial percentage of our members." as was stated. While health premiums are indeed going up, again, I doubt seriously that UPS's Healthcare proposal "... would increase our monthly out-of pocket payments by more than 1,000%." I realize that negotiations are ongoing, and that specific details are not available, but these 2 statements just do not hold water IMO. [/QUOTE]
